EDIT: IT WORKS. To make it work on Steam you have to Right Click the game on your Steam library, go to Properties > Controller > Controller General Settings > PlayStation Configuration Support (turn this on).
With this I was able to get the game to display PSX button prompts with my PS4 controller.
If you want to use this with Vortex the file structure needs to be changed. Easy enough: 1. Download manually, extract the archive, and open the file. 2. Change the file named "normal" or "alternate" to "NativePC." 3. Inside the NativePC folder you just renamed create another folder called "rom." 4. Put the drag the "game_main.arc" file into the rom folder. 5. Rezip the archive and drag it into Vortex. Should now install no problem. I am unsure of how well it merges with other mods that also modify that file, I don't know enough about the process.
